Output 6ef17a32f651ec28913fef18d1d293691025a0e5814f5aa4967b7f9e6356ce09:1

value
1099705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b6e7d29501e9ff01c3a680e62c8457effbb7321 OP_EQUAL
address
3CwfQ3T7PLqNMk2DmBnngx1GGhSpJA6UkG
transaction
6ef17a32f651ec28913fef18d1d293691025a0e5814f5aa4967b7f9e6356ce09
spent
true